Synopsis "Evidence Based Validation of Traditional Medicines: A Comprehensive Approach"
Chapter 1. Global Approach for Drug Discovery and Development from Indian Traditional Medicine.- Chapter 2. Bioactive Natural Leads TargetingCancer Cell Metabolism.- Chapter 3. Omics Technologies and Development of Anti-diabetic Therapies from Prospective Natural Products.- Chapter 4. Amaryllidaceae Alkaloids as Anti-inflammatory Agents Targeting Cholinergic Anti-inflammatory Pathway: Mechanisms and Prospects.- Chapter 5. Neurodegenerative Diseases and Small Molecule Protein Chaperone Activator of Natural Origin.- Chapter 6. Role of Phytomolecules on the Basic Biology of Aging.- Chapter 7. Role of phytomedicine in alleviating oxidative stress mediated vascular complications in diabetes.- Chapter 8. Plant Based -Secretase (BACE-1) Inhibitors: A Mechanistic Approach to Encounter Alzheimer's Disorder.- Chapter 9. Bioactive Compounds of Mangroves as Potent Drug and in Nanoparticle Synthesis - Play a Pivotal Role in Combating Human Pathogens. Chapter 10. Medicinal Plants: A Rich Source of Bioactive Molecules Used in Drug Development.- Chapter 11. Cell-based Assays in Natural Product-based Drug Discovery.- Chapter 12. Allelochemicals: An Emerging Tool for Weed Management.- Chapter 13. Secondary Metabolites of Higher Plants as Green Preservatives of Herbal Raw Materials and Their Active Principles During Postharvest Processing.- Chapter 14. Importance of Chromatography Techniques in Phytomedicine Research.- Chapter 15. Reverse Pharmacology - A Tool for Drug Discovery From Traditional Medicine.- Chapter 16. Role of Modern Biological Techniques in Evidence-Based Validation of Ayurvedic Herbometallic Preparations.- Chapter 17. HPTLC Fingerprinting analysis of Phytoconstituents from Indigenous Medicinal Plants.- Chapter 18. Climate Change, Geographical Location and Other Allied Triggering Factors Modulate the Standardization and Characterization of Traditional Medicinal Plants: AChallenges and Prospect for Phyto-Drug Development.- Chapter 19. Molecular Docking Studies of Plant-Derived Bioactive Compounds: A Comprehensive in silico Standardization Approach.- Chapter 20. Standardization and Quality Evaluation of Botanicals with Special Reference to Marker Components.- Chapter 21. Analytical Standardization of Haridra Formulation by UV-VIS Spectrophotometry and RP-HPLC.- Chapter 22. Ethnobotanical survey: the foundation to evidence based validation of medicinal plants.- Chapter 23. Phytotherapeutics: The Rising Role of Drug Transporters in Herb-Drug Interactions with Botanical Supplements.- Chapter 24. An Insight into Herb Interactions: Clinical Evidence Based Overview.- Chapter 25. Pharmacovigilance of Herbal Medicines: An Overview.- Chapter 26. Herbal Drugs: Efficacy, Toxicity and Safety Issues.- Chapter 27. Herbal Drug Patenting.- Chapter 28. Safety and Regulatory Issues on Traditional Medicine Entrusted Drug Discovery.- Chapter 29. Pharmacovigilance of Herbal Medicine: An Evolving Discipline.- Chapter 30. Toxicity Studies Related to Medicinal Plants.- Chapter 31. Herb-Drug Interactions.- Chapter 32. Plant Based Traditional Herbal Contraceptive Use in India: Safety and Regulatory Issues.- Chapter 33. Traditional Medicine Stability and Pharmacokinetic Issue.- Chapter 34. Pharmacovigilance: Methods in developing the safety and acceptability of traditional medicines.- Chapter 35. Zoopharmacognosy (Plant-Animal Interaction).- Chapter 36. Significance of Stability and Pharmacokinetic issues in Traditional Medicine.- Chapter 37. Pharmaceutical Formulations Development Based on the Polymers Obtained from Edible Plants: An Excellent Approach for the Betterment in Health Care Services.- Chapter 38. Evaluation of bioactivity of green nanoparticles synthesized from traditionally used medicinal plants: a review.- Chapter 39. Physicochemical, Micromeritics, Biomedical and Pharmaceutical Applications of Assam Bora Rice Starch.- Chapter 40. Natural Excipients in Pharmaceutical Formulations.- Chapter 41.
